2010 Ford F-350 Problems, Recalls & Reliability

79 owner complaints sit in the federal file for the 2010 Ford F-350, alongside 7 recall campaigns and 0 defect investigations. It scores 9/100 on the trouble index — one of this model's quieter years. Suspension leads the reports, typically around 84,728 miles.

One of the quieter years. Relative to its siblings, the 2010 Ford F-350 has drawn well-below-average complaint volume with at least four years on the road.

What owners report

Suspension 18 complaints (23%) · typically ~84,728 miles
Steering 17 complaints (22%) · typically ~73,000 miles
Wheels & tires 15 complaints (19%) · typically ~55,000 miles
Engine 10 complaints (13%) · typically ~67,000 miles
Other 4 complaints (5%)
Electrical 4 complaints (5%)

Mileage when trouble shows up

Among the 56 reports that include an odometer reading, problems most often appear around 70,020 miles. Half of those reports fall between 29,850 and 100,700 miles — a useful range to weigh against the mileage of the exact car you're looking at.

Technical service bulletins

43 manufacturer communications — service bulletins, the biggest share on engine and transmission & drivetrain — are on file for the 2010 Ford F-350. A TSB is factory repair guidance, not a recall — the repair is not automatically free.

Questions buyers ask

Is the 2010 Ford F-350 reliable?

The 2010 Ford F-350 drew 79 complaints in federal safety records — one of this model's quieter years. Its trouble index is 9/100, scored against the model's worst year (1999).

What are the most common 2010 Ford F-350 problems?

The top reported problems for the 2010 Ford F-350 are suspension (18 complaints), steering (17), and wheels & tires (15).

At what mileage do 2010 Ford F-350 problems show up?

Owners most often report 2010 Ford F-350 problems around 70,020 miles. Half of all reports that include an odometer reading fall between 29,850 and 100,700 miles.

Does the 2010 Ford F-350 have recalls?

7 recall campaigns apply to the 2010 Ford F-350. Recall repairs are free at any franchised dealer.
